Good Faith Estimates
Clients receiving self-pay services are provided with a Good Faith Estimate as required by federal law. This estimate outlines the anticipated cost of services based on the course of treatment discussed in your consultation call or intake appointment.
Clients are asked to acknowledge receipt of the Good Faith Estimate through the secure client portal prior to beginning services. Updated estimates may be provided if the scope or nature of services changes in a way that affects anticipated costs.
Privacy and Confidentiality
ALPS is committed to protecting the privacy and confidentiality of your personal health information. Our Notice of Privacy Practices explains how information may be used and disclosed in accordance with applicable federal and state laws, including HIPAA.
The Notice of Privacy Practices is provided to all clients through the secure client portal and must be acknowledged before services begin.
